The ROS series fully supports ROS2

The robot fully supports ROS1 Melodic and Noetic versions, ROS2 Foxy version, and ROS2 developed based on the Foxy version. It has achieved functions such as keyboard control, radar mapping, radar navigation, and more. ROS2 continues to be developed with more functions .....

Released in 2020

Noetic Ninjemys

The officially recommended version of ROS is the latest LTS version of ROS1, which will not be updated in the future. It comes with the mainstream Ubuntu 20.04, making it the preferred version for learning ROS. It supports mainstream Python 3.x and has a significant advantage in terms of the number of functional packages and new additions.

Released in 2020

Foxy Fitzroy

ROS officially recommends the ROS2 version, which is an LTS (Long-Term Support) version. It supports the mainstream Ubuntu 20.04 version, boasts a significant advantage in terms of the number of functional packages and new additions, and is the preferred version for learning ROS.
